Fraser River Sturgeon Life Cycle
The mighty Fraser River, stretching over 1,300 kilometers through British Columbia, is not only one of Canada’s most scenic waterways but also the habitat of the remarkable sturgeon. This prehistoric fish, often dating back to the time of the dinosaurs, presents a fascinating study of resilience and adaptation.

Sturgeon Fishing Tip
When embarking on a sturgeon tour with Golden Ears Fishing Adventures, dress in layers and wear waterproof gear, as weather conditions on the Fraser River can change rapidly. Bringing a good pair of polarized sunglasses can help you see beneath the water’s surface, enhancing your chances of spotting sturgeon. Don’t forget to pack sunscreen, snacks, and plenty of water to stay comfortable and hydrated throughout the day. Most importantly, listen to your guide’s instructions and advice—they have extensive knowledge of the river and the habits of these magnificent fish, ensuring you have the best possible experience on your fishing adventure.
